I very recently bought a 2013 from a dealership after a good negotiation. Getting a PPI from elsewhere and using every single minor issue in the report as a negotiation point was the trick that really helped me with the price. Also, I uploaded the PPI to an AI which helped me frame my negotiation points.

I'm curious what the thoughts are in terms of firestore keys, and Google maps keys and similar other keys that need to reside on the app code. For instance, for Google maps sdk, the key needs to reside in the app. Even if we put it behind an internal API and retrieve it. It still needs to be pulled into the app during run time. What would the suggestion be in these cases.

I usually look at past trends and try to estimate whether the stock could fluctuate 2-5%(normal, and useless for our strategy). I start looking at stocks that are fluctuating at least 10% on avg due to earnings, and then try to calculate whether buying a straddle would bring me to profits. More often than not, these high IV stocks have a much higher premiums, that straddle would also put you in losses. This is where I'm trying to improve my strategy. Also, this strategy heavily relies on earnings calls, which only adds to uncertainties. Most stocks I see, usually put me to profits in the evening, and then they balance out by am, moving me to losses.
